  • Index Tiles ONLY, for actual orthophotos see layer [Canterbury 0.3m Rural Aerial Photos (2016-2018)](http://data.linz.govt.nz/layer/99197) Orthophotography in the Canterbury Region taken in the flying seasons (summer period) 2016-2018. Imagery was captured for the Canterbury Regional Council by Aerial Surveys Ltd, Unit A1, 8 Saturn Place, Albany,0632, New Zealand. Data comprises: •2,467 ortho-rectified RGB GeoTIFF images in NZTM projection, tiled into the LINZ Standard 1:5,000 tile layout •Tile layout in NZTM projection containing relevant information. The supplied imagery is in terms of New Zealand Transverse Mercator (NZTM) map projection. Please refer to the supplied tile layout shape file for specific details, naming conventions, etc. Imagery supplied as 30cm pixel resolution (0.30m GSD), 3-band (RGB) uncompressed GeoTIFF. The final spatial accuracy is ±2.0 m @ 90% confidence level.

  • This layer contains the DEM for LiDAR data in the Marlborough Region covering the Flaxbourne River, Lake Grassmere, Seddon, Lower Awatere Valley, Picton, Waikawa, the Wairau Valley and Plains, including Spring Creek, Tuamarina and parts of Blenheim in 2018. - The DSM is available as layer [Marlborough LiDAR 1m DSM (2018)](https://data.linz.govt.nz/layer/103537-marlborough-lidar-1m-dsm-2018/). - The index tiles are available as layer [Marlborough LiDAR Index Tiles (2018)](https://data.linz.govt.nz/layer/103538-marlborough-lidar-1m-index-tiles-2018/). - The LAS point cloud and vendor project reports are available from [OpenTopography](http://opentopo.sdsc.edu/datasets). LiDAR was captured for Marlborough District Council by AAM New Zealand between May and September 2018. The datasets were generated by AAM New Zealand and their subcontractors. Data management and distribution is by Land Information New Zealand. Data comprises: - DEM: tif or asc tiles in NZTM2000 projection, tiled into a 1:1,000 tile layout - DSM: tif or asc tiles in NZTM2000 projection, tiled into a 1:1,000 tile layout - Point cloud: las tiles in NZTM2000 projection, tiled into a 1:1,000 tile layout Pulse density is 3.5 pulses/square metre. Vertical accuracy specification is +/- 0.2m (95%). Horizontal accuracy specification is +/- 1.0m (95%) Vertical datum is NZVD2016.

  • The Nelson 1955 to NZVD2016 Conversion Raster provides users with a two arc-minute (approximately 3.6 kilometres) raster image of the conversion of normal-orthometric heights from the Nelson 1955 local vertical datum to the New Zealand Vertical Datum 2016 (NZVD2016). The conversion value is represented by the attribute “O”, in metres. This conversion and NZVD2016 are formally defined in the LINZ standard [LINZS25009](http://www.linz.govt.nz/regulatory/25009). The height conversion grid models the difference between the Nelson 1955 vertical datum and NZVD2016 using the LINZ GPS-levelling marks. From the GPS-levelling marks the expected accuracy is better than 2 centimetres (95% Confidence interval).
